When Chu Yufu woke up in the morning, she was casually wearing a narrow-sleeved apricot-colored satin dress, a light amount of makeup, and a green jade hairpin in her hair. She looked gentle and beautiful, but also too young, lacking some of the dignity that a mistress of the house should have.

"Alas, clothes make the man, and saddles make the horse." She sat down in front of her dressing table, looking at her overly soft eyebrows and eyes in the mirror, sighed secretly, and then called Lanzhu to take out a hibiscus purple jacquard dress that she rarely wore. This color was both calm and not old-fashioned.

Lan Zhu skillfully tied her hair into a heart-shaped bun, pinned a jade hairpin with a lotus leaf pattern on it, and put on the pair of white jade bracelets given by the Marquis' Mansion.

Finally, she applied lipstick in front of the bronze mirror, her rosy complexion spreading as Yunsui and Yunxing returned. They bowed and said crisply, "Madam."

Chu Yufu nodded, her fingertips still on her lips.

Yun Sui spoke first, "The general is very busy, often stationed at the military camp or the palace. He usually leaves home early in the morning and returns home in the evening. The Pei Mansion is similar to the Chu family's, with three large courtyards and two smaller side courtyards. Two of them are currently in use: Anle Garden, where you are currently staying, and the adjacent Jinyu Pavilion, which the general uses as a study."

Yun Xing added, "I heard from Steward Ma that there are thirty-two servants in the mansion. Half of them are senior servants transferred from the Shangshu Mansion and are familiar with the rules. The rest are newly recruited and may not be as good at following the rules."

Chu Yufu listened quietly, nodded slightly, and her gaze returned to the mirror.

The person in the bronze mirror still had the same face, but after being dressed like this, he looked more imposing than before.

In front of the main courtyard, servants in light crimson cloth had already arrived, gathering in twos and threes, squeezed into an awkward square, and the sound of whispers was humming.

Lan Zhu stepped forward and pushed open the door. Yun Xing brought out an armchair and placed it on the steps under the corridor. Yun Sui and Yin Suo each moved a low table and served tea. When everything was ready, Chu Yu Fu raised her hand to adjust the gem pendant on her hairpin and walked out slowly.

The people in the courtyard, half men and half women, young and old, saw the new lady appear, but most of them did not immediately bow their heads. Instead, they glanced at her with curious and inquiring eyes, and whispers rose and fell like small waves.

Chu Yufu walked calmly, sat down on the armchair, leaned back gently, reached out to take the teacup handed to her by Yinsuo, lowered her eyes and took a sip. When she raised her eyes again, her eyes were as calm as water, and she quietly glanced at everyone without saying a word.

After ten breaths.

First, the people in the front row lowered their heads and the whispers stopped abruptly. Then, the commotion in the back row gradually died down. In just a moment, you could hear a pin drop in the courtyard.

I don't know who was the first to bow and say, "Greetings to the Madam."

Immediately, someone followed suit and said in unison: "Greetings to the Madam—"

The coldness in Chu Yufu's eyes slowly subsided. She raised her wrist slightly, closed the teacup with a snap, and said softly, "Everyone, get up." Her voice was not loud, but it was loud enough for everyone to hear, and every word was clear.

"I called you all here today, firstly to get to know each other, and secondly to explain the rules of the mansion." Her tone was calm, and she exuded a sense of solemnity, which made everyone hold their breath and listen to her.

"You all entered the mansion earlier than I did, and you should be familiar with the rules. Although I am new here, I will be fair and impartial, and will clearly distinguish rewards and punishments. I hope you will all work together to maintain peace and prosperity in this household. Each of you will perform your duties diligently and serve the master faithfully, and I will not treat you unfairly."

"However, there are three iron laws that must never be broken. I believe they are written in the house rules, but I still want to emphasize them here: one is stealing, two is deceiving the master, and three is laziness and dereliction of duty. Anyone who breaks them will be punished according to the house rules, and there will be no leniency."

After saying the last word, the smile on her lips deepened, her eyes bright: "Do you understand everything?"

"I understand!" everyone responded loudly.

Manager Ma spread out the roster, stepped forward, and called out the names in order. Those called stepped forward and saluted. Chu Yufu nodded slightly in greeting most of the time. Only when the accountant and the mother in charge of the storeroom came forward did she speak, and asked in a gentle voice a few details about the withdrawal of treasury money and the registration of items.

Fortunately, there weren't many people, so the inspection was completed within a stick of incense. Chu Yufu waved her hand and dismissed everyone. The group, which had been disorganized when they arrived, became much more disciplined when they left, lowering their heads and brows until they had exited the main courtyard's hanging flower gate before they dared to speak again.

Manager Ma and Fish Mother were the last ones to come.

After she had put some distance between herself and the servants ahead, Mother Yu glanced back in the direction of Anle Garden and whispered to Steward Ma with a smile, "When I first saw Madam at noon, she was so gentle. I was wondering when the general had changed his temper and preferred this gentle girl. Now that I've heard Madam's lecture, I realize how shallow I was."

Manager Ma frowned and nodded silently as a sign of agreement.

The general's biological mother, Madam Zhuang, was also a remarkable woman, naturally disdaining makeup and embracing military power. She was an exceptional rider and archer, and her business acumen was top-notch. Unfortunately, she was a beauty with a tragic fate, passing away too young.

Yu's mother was Madam Zhuang's personal maid. She once heard the young general say that when he got married in the future, he would definitely find a wife as capable and independent-minded as her mother.

Later, as the general grew older, Minister Pei also intended to find a wife for him, but the general was always dissatisfied after seeing them, so he kept postponing the plan.

When she first met the new wife at noon, she looked gentle and graceful at first glance. Yu Mama thought that the general could not stand Pei Shangshu's nagging and finally compromised. But when she saw him, she was sure that this must be the general's own decision and not a concession after weighing the pros and cons.

Anle Garden.

Lan Zhu beamed, holding onto the back of her chair as she praised, "Miss, you've got to say, that sullen look you had just now really exuded the majesty of a mistress of the house!"

Yun Sui smiled and patted her, "What girl? It's Madam!" Then she continued, "It's not just Madam who's impressive. Lan Zhu, the way you looked at me when you were standing beside her just now, looking at me with a cold gaze, was also quite intimidating!"

Yun Xing covered her mouth and laughed: "Yun Sui, you too, I've never seen you like this before."

Chu Yufu looked at them, her eyes curved, and she said softly, "From now on, you will no longer be second-class servants in the Chu family, but my eldest maidservants who came with my dowry. In this mansion, your every word and action concerns my reputation. You must be careful and thoughtful in what you say and do, and set an example."

The four maids looked at each other, their brows lit up with joy, and they bowed and answered in unison, "Yes! Madam!"

After this matter was settled, Chu Yufu did not plan to go back to her room to rest.

He ordered the maids to open the doors and windows of the main room for ventilation, and began to replace the items left behind from yesterday's wedding. As soon as he entered the bedroom, he was filled with bright red, which was indeed a bit glaring.

Over the bed hung a gilded tent with a red silk base and embroidered with gold thread, depicting children holding lotus and carp. It was a beautiful sight, so he kept it. However, the tent was too transparent, making sleep difficult at night, so he ordered a layer of dark red satin to block out the light.

As for the eternal lamps, pomegranate jars, big red lampshades, pictures of the two immortals of harmony and unity and other decorations, they were all removed.

Everyone bustled about. Chu Yufu, accompanied by Lan Zhu, leisurely toured the entire mansion, starting from Anle Garden. The layout was indeed similar to the Chu Mansion, and she had a general idea of it.

When the two returned to Anle Garden, Yunsui and the others had already packed up. However, upon entering the main house, they were both stunned.

After removing those items, the huge room seemed unusually empty. Except for the red spot on the bed, the walls were bare, the desk was bare, and it was cold and gloomy without any trace of human touch.

Chu Yufu rubbed her forehead and ordered, "Go in and find Manager Ma, get some things from the storeroom, and decorate this room nicely..."

Halfway through her words, she suddenly changed her mind and said, "Never mind, I'll go with you. I know better what to get."

In her previous life, she lived under someone else's roof as a child, lived in a six-person dormitory with her classmates as an adult, and squeezed into a staff dormitory with her colleagues after work. In this life, she also lived in the original owner's Zhuyuyuan. She had never had a room that was completely her own and could be decorated as she pleased, which was also her biggest regret in her previous life.

But the Anle Garden in front of her was different. This was her wedding room, a place that rightfully belonged to her! No matter what the future held, whether her husband Pei Yue was alive or dead, she would live here forever.

This realization was like a small stone thrown into the quiet pond in her heart, creating ripples called a sense of belonging, which made her happy from the bottom of her heart. She didn't care about her sore legs and wanted to go to the warehouse to pick out some supplies in person so that she could decorate the room to her liking.

Arrived at the warehouse.

She went in and took a look around, selecting two thin-necked white porcelain vases, two pairs of smoky-colored pillows embroidered with peach blossoms, a pair of lampshades covered in plain silk with lotus patterns, a fruit plate in the shape of a crabapple blossom, and a set of sky-blue tea sets from her own Chu family...

There were so many things, even the last rosewood screen inlaid with mother-of-pearl was moved in, and the original red sandalwood landscape screen was moved away.

Finally, Yun Xing put a few newly cut pink roses into the porcelain vase, and Lan Zhu used a light lilac ribbon to pull the bead curtain in the inner room to one side.

It happened to be sunset, and the golden-red afterglow filtered through the doors and windows, gently filling the brand new room and making the few tiny specks of dust in the air look like golden powder. Several maids exclaimed in unison.

"Wow! Madam has great taste. This room is so elegantly decorated."

"It's changed a lot. It looks much more comfortable than before, and it's more beautiful than Zhuyuyuan!"

Chu Yufu herself was also very satisfied. With a smile on her face, she walked around the room happily twice. Finally, she leaned comfortably on the soft couch by the window, took a peach blossom pillow into her arms, and rested her chin on her hand to admire her masterpiece.

Yinsuo, who had been squatting in the corner, lit the incense, then stood up, glanced around, and muttered softly, "...Madam, this house is indeed very beautiful, but it just doesn't look like it's occupied by a man."

Chu Yufu looked back blankly and blurted out: "Why should I give a man a place to live——"

Before she finished speaking, she froze on the couch.

Oh my god! She had completely forgotten about the great god Pei Yue!

The image of him with a cold and handsome face emerged in my mind, stepping into my fragrant, soft and warm little nest with an expressionless face...

That scene was so jarring that she could almost imagine the other person frowning and saying the word "take it away" with a cold face!

But,

She looked around the room and couldn't help but look sad. Every item here was picked by her personally, and she spent a long time thinking about where to put them. She really couldn't bear to tear down or change anything!

In other words, is it possible that she could speak softly at night, use her tea-tea skills, and have a good chat with him?
